Latest News and Press Releases
Want to stay updated on the latest news?
-
ATLANTA, May 02, 2023 (GLOBE NEWSWIRE) -- The winners of Fast Company’s 2023 World Changing Ideas Awards were announced today, honoring sustainable designs, innovative products, bold social...